Across TCGA patient cohorts, PRKAR2B protein abundance is significantly associated with the RNA expression of many other genes, with 15,238 significant associations in total. PDAC shows the largest number of these associations.

The most reproducible PRKAR2B-associated genes across cancer lineages are C7, ABCA8, and SHE. Each is linked with PRKAR2B in more than 7 cancer types. Because this analysis shows association rather than direction, both PRKAR2B-to-partner and partner-to-PRKAR2B results are reported.

Each partner links to its own Q-omics profile. The scatter plot shows the strongest example, PRKAR2B versus C7 in OV, with a Pearson correlation of 0.59.
